Long-Term Debt
Global Payments Long-Term Debt increased by 7.4% to $20.98B in Q1 2026 compared to the prior quarter. Year-over-year, this metric grew by 39.8%, from $15.01B to $20.98B. Over 5 years (FY 2020 to FY 2025), Long-Term Debt shows an upward trend with a 18.2% CAGR.

How to read this metric
High levels indicate significant leverage, which can amplify returns but also increase financial risk during economic downturns.

Peer comparison
Commonly analyzed via debt-to-EBITDA ratios; peers in the payments space often carry debt to fund strategic acquisitions.
